Output 43743e93118f6bcfa976e3cfd560fe3e17b733916f51e0dd89892292955a69ad:1

value
603105
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c117f61960809694449915ff2cffe1bb534b133 OP_EQUALVERIFY OP_CHECKSIG
address
1DmcZcMn9D8wrwkV11X3QjoMsEpcnYAJiY
transaction
43743e93118f6bcfa976e3cfd560fe3e17b733916f51e0dd89892292955a69ad
confirmations
476776
spent
true